
During his visit to Slovenia on 9-10 September, Secretary General Thorbjørn Jagland will participate in a panel discussion on the "search for the New World in the Mediterranean" during the Bled Strategic Forum. The Forum is a high-level strategic dialogue between leaders from the private and public sectors on the key issues facing Europe and the 21st century world. It aims to generate new strategies for Europe and attract the necessary political commitment.
The President of Slovenia, Mr Danilo Türk will host a roundtable discussion of the report ''Living together: combining diversity and freedom in 21st century Europe'', at 6.30 pm on 9 September. The report was commissioned by Secretary General Jagland and prepared by theGroup of Eminent Persons, headed by the former German Foreign Minister Joschka Fischer. Other members: Emma Bonino (Italy), Timothy Garton Ash (United Kingdom), Martin Hirsch (France), Danuta Hübner (Poland), Ayşe Kadıoğlu (Turkey), Sonja Licht (Serbia), Vladimir Lukin (Russian Federation) and Javier Solana Madariaga (Spain). The rapporteur is Edward Mortimer (United Kingdom).
